Fourth Edition of the School on European Memories

May 4 – 7, 2026. Jean Monnet House, Bazoches-sur-Guyonne & Paris, France
The Fourth Edition of the School on European Memories addresses one of the most pressing challenges facing European democracies: the growing influence of pseudo-historical revisionism and the instrumentalisation of the past for political purposes. Under the guiding question “Who owns the past?”, the School will explore how history is written, transmitted, appropriated, and sometimes distorted in contemporary public discourse.
